The blower wheel is a squirrel cage type wheel whose purpose is to move the air through the room or appliance. The blower wheel spins on the motor shaft to blow air through the dryer drum and out through the exhaust.

Dryer spins but doesn't heat up. What part is required?
For model number MEDX500BW0
Hi Vicki, thank you for your question. We would recommend checking the thermal cut-off kit, part number PS334299, to fix the issue. This part fails when the heater housing does not have adequate airflow through it. This is normally caused by restrictions in the exhaust vent, plugged lint screen, or a broken blower wheel. If this part fails, the dryer may not produce any heat. We hope this information is useful!

First tried heating element and thermal fuse with no luck. Ordered thermal cutoff and fixed problem. Had I used an ohm meter first I would have determined problem before having ordered heating element and fuse, as both had resistance. I wast just lazy and ordered the took the most common failed components first before taking dryer back off.
Pryed dryer top open and opened front door. . Unscrewed the 2 retaining screws. Pulled old switch from the wiring harness. Put new switch in place and replaced the retaining screws. Put new switch wire plug into the wiring harness. Before closing top, checked door switch function with dryer on. Dryer cut off when door open and when closed dryer started normally. . . Maint. Note instruction book should warn that letting door slam, which I did on occaision, broke the switch arm. Might save future problems.
